
During March 2026, Ramesh contributed to the Unity-Technologies/InputSystem repository by developing a validation test for Input System layout matching, focusing on device capabilities defined in JSON. Using C# and leveraging unit testing, Ramesh addressed a bug where device capability matching failed during layout registration, thereby improving the reliability of cross-device support. The work expanded test coverage for layout registration and device capability handling, ensuring that new hardware integrations would encounter fewer issues. By refining the registration flow and enhancing logging, Ramesh’s contributions provided a more robust foundation for input system development, demonstrating depth in both C# programming and input system architecture.
